The Calling of Matthew is an episode in the life of Jesus which appears in all three synoptic gospels, Matthew 9:9–13, Mark 2:13–17 and Luke 5:27–28, and relates the initial encounter between Jesus and Matthew, the tax collector who became a disciple. The son of Moorish indentured servants (in other words, slaves), Juan de Pareja's was apparently left to Diego Velázquez in a will, as property. He acted as a personal assistant to Velázquez, and in the studio he ground pigments and stretched canvases. Velázquez would never let the slave even pick up a …Gallery 014. The Calling of St Matthew is a biblical event recounted in the New Testament of the Christian Bible. It is described in the Gospel of Matthew, specifically in Matthew 9:9-13. This passage recounts the moment when Jesus called Matthew, a tax collector, to become one of his disciples.The Calling of Saint Matthew. oil on canvas (322 × 340 cm) — 1599-1600 San Luigi dei Francesi, Rome.
